General Summary : Under the supervision of the Clinical Supervisor with clinical oversight provided by the FWB Manager or designee, the Project-Based Mental Health Therapist-NE provides mental health services (consultation or therapy) as required by contract. The PB MHT-NE provides services such as individual / family therapy and / or clinical consultation for the duration of the funding, set to conclude on June 30, 2026. The PB MHT-NE maintains current and accurate documentation of services as required by contract. The PB MHT-NE operates within the current best practices of the Mental Health field and adheres to Board of Behavioral Sciences (BBS) or Board of Psychology (BOP) legal / ethical standards, State regulations, and Agency policy.

As a grant-funded Agency supporting Children and Family Services, CCRC conducts background checks commensurate with the role to verify candidate qualifications (criminal history, employment history / experience, education, reference checks) and ensure grant compliance. Specific roles may have additional verification / clearance to the standard background check as part of the recruitment and selection process, including :
  • Live Scan Clearance / DOJ Fingerprinting : For positions working directly with the public in a child / community care or child / community care adjacent setting (CA Health and Safety Code Section 1596.871 and / or Head Start Program Performance Standards 1302.90).
  • Health Clearance : For positions working directly with the public in a child / community care or child / community care adjacent setting or working with "at risk" populations, CA Code of Regulations Title 22,
  • 101216, CA Health and Safety Code 1596.7995, and / or Head Start Program Performance Standards 1302.93)
  • MVR / DMV clearance in accordance with CCRC's liability insurance provisions : For positions where driving is required.
  • Child Development Permit : For positions working in an educational capacity (California Education Code Sections 44242.5, 44340, and 44341) CPR / Pediatric CPR certification : For certain identified positions working directly with the public in a child / community care or child / community care adjacent setting (CA Health & Safety Code 1596.865 - 1596.866)
  • Federal Debarment Checks : For positions acting in a principal capacity to federal funds (Head Start Program Performance Standards 1304.11, Code of Federal Regulations Title 2 Grants and Agreements 2.180.320 and 2.180.995)
